Output 31c8fa74087daa67fb5f249cb8131327b5a2c101779873454f8ed782a2c59265:0

value
58859
script pubkey
OP_0 OP_PUSHBYTES_20 4d70428bfbd29d5c55d01e86401f92389ecdb1ac
address
bc1qf4cy9zlm62w4c4wsr6ryq8uj8z0vmvdv7dktve
transaction
31c8fa74087daa67fb5f249cb8131327b5a2c101779873454f8ed782a2c59265
spent
true